The rock garden features red gravel accented with a pagoda and bridge, two popular lawn ornaments from Kiso Store. “I wanted a pop of color and thought it would be a good contrast against the rock wall,” the homeowner says of the gravel choice.
“Red is used more for accent and detail,” adds Russell Tamanaha of Kiso Store. Although more brittle than blue gravel, which is used for its durability, these red ones are great for ground cover and offer a deeper look, he says.
